IAOPENDATA

Search the database of companies registered in the State of Iowa.

800 ONEIDA ST STE 1A, STORM LAKE, 50588, IA

KENNETH ROBERT HACH

Person KENNETH ROBERT HACH
Role Registered Agent
Business Number

KENNETH ROBERT HACH

Person KENNETH ROBERT HACH
Role Registered Agent
Business Number